In today's digital world, The importance of data protection cannot be overstated, especially for law firms. Privacy and trustworthiness are vital elements of the law sector, and any compromise of these principles may lead to severe repercussions.

In effect, law entities need to focus on strong data protection measures to protect their client data, including but not limited to critical case details and personal data. Implementing strong cybersecurity policies helps to avoid information hacks, copyright the firm's reputation, and maintain faith with clients, which is imperative in the legal sector.

In light of the exponential increase in cybersecurity threats, it's vital to reinforce measures that ensure the safety of client data. It involves conducting regular security audits, implementing encryption methods, and employing secure cloud storage solutions. Moreover, regular training for staff on information security measures is equally crucial, as human error can often lead to data breaches.

In addition to protecting data check here from external threats, law firms should also consider the risk of internal breaches. Thus, establishing procedures that monitor and control internal access to client data is essential.

Information Security laws, like the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R), mandate that law firms must take certain measures to safeguard client data. Failure to comply with these laws can cause substantial penalties or other disciplinary actions.
